CVE-2019-13690 in Chromeinfo

Summary

by MITRE • 08/25/2023

Inappropriate implementation in OS in Google Chrome on ChromeOS prior to 75.0.3770.80 allowed a remote attacker to perform OS-level privilege escalation via a malicious file. (Chromium security severity: High)

Analysis

by VulDB Data Team • 09/20/2023

This vulnerability represents a critical privilege escalation flaw in Google ChromeOS that emerged from an inappropriate implementation within the operating system's handling of malicious files. The vulnerability affected ChromeOS versions prior to 75.0.3770.80 and allowed remote attackers to gain OS-level privileges through the manipulation of specially crafted files. The technical nature of this flaw stems from insufficient validation mechanisms within ChromeOS's file processing pipeline, creating an avenue for malicious actors to elevate their privileges beyond the intended security boundaries of the browser environment.

The exploitation of this vulnerability occurs when a remote attacker crafts a malicious file that, when processed by ChromeOS, triggers an improper handling mechanism that grants elevated privileges to the executing code. This represents a classic privilege escalation vector where the attacker leverages a flaw in the operating system's privilege management to move from a restricted user context to full system-level access. The Chromium security severity classification of High indicates the significant risk this vulnerability posed to system integrity and user data protection. This type of vulnerability aligns with CWE-269: "Improper Privilege Management" and demonstrates how insufficient access control mechanisms can lead to complete system compromise.
